Vanuatu - Population ages 75-79, male (% of male population)

The value for Population ages 75-79, male (% of male population) in Vanuatu was 0.568 as of 2020. As the graph below shows, over the past 60 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 0.941 in 2015 and a minimum value of 0.360 in 1964.

Definition: Male population between the ages 75 to 79 as a percentage of the total male population.

Source: World Bank staff estimates based on age/sex distributions of United Nations Population Division's World Population Prospects: 2019 Revision.
